The Dark Side: Your Chips Are Their Loot

Online gambling offers an alluring opportunity, but beneath the glamour lies a dark reality. While more info some may experience short-lived wins, the true result for a large number is financial depletion.

Software used in online gambling games are designed to give the house a built-in edge, ensuring that over time, players will lose money. This can lead a vicious cycle of seeking losses, with players escalating their bets in a desperate effort to win back their money.

The lure of quick and easy gains can be tempting, but it's crucial to remember the underlying costs. Online gambling can have a devastating influence on your finances, relationships, and overall well-being.
